City Slickers ★★★ 1991 (PG-13)

Three men with midlife crises leave New York City for a cattleranch vacation that turns into an arduous, characterbuilding stint. Many funny moments supplied by leads Crystal, Stern, and Kirby, but Palance steals the film as a salty, wise cowpoke. Slater is fetching as the lone gal vacationer on the cattle drive. Boxoffice winner notable for a realistic calf birthing scene, one of few in cinema history. From an idea by Crystal, who also produced. Palance stole the show from Oscar ceremonies host Crystal a second time when he accepted his award and suddenly started doing onearm pushups, startling the audience into laughter. 114m/C VHS, DVD . Billy Crystal, Daniel Stern, Bruno Kirby, Patricia Wettig, Helen Slater, Jack Palance, Noble Willingham, Tracey Walter, Josh Mostel, David Paymer, Bill Henderson, Jeffrey Tambor, Phill Lewis, Kyle Secor, Yeardley Smith, Jayne Meadows; D: Ron Underwood; W: Lowell Ganz, Babaloo Mandel; C: Dean Semler; M: Marc Shaiman. Oscars '91: Support. Actor (Palance); Golden Globes '92: Support. Actor (Palance); MTV Movie Awards '92: Comedic Perf. (Crystal).
